EBay Taps Wayne Gretzky for NFT Launch

  • EBay is stepping into the NFT space with an assist from Wayne Gretzky.
  • The platform is working with blockchain company OneOf.
eBay-Wayne-Gretzky
OneOf

EBay is launching an NFT platform with help from The Great One. 

The longstanding resale and auction platform has partnered with NHL legend Wayne Gretzky on its first NFT collection.

  • The collectibles, starting at $10 and rising up to $1,500, consist of 3D-renderings and animations of signature Gretzky moves.
  • EBay partnered with blockchain company OneOf to produce the NFTs. OneOf uses a proof-of-stake system which is more energy efficient than the more common proof-of-work systems.
  • The Gretzky collection is the first in a series that eBay will produce featuring athletes who have appeared on the cover of Sports Illustrated.

With $87 billion in gross merchandise volume last year, eBay remains a major trading hub. The company’s app is third among mobile retail platforms in U.S. users behind Amazon and Walmart.

“OneOf and eBay are bringing transformative Web3 technology to the next 100 million non-crypto-native mass consumers,” said OneOf CEO Lin Dai.

Top Grades

After removing card-seller PWCC from its platform last year over fraud allegations (which PWCC categorically denies), eBay has been upping its own offerings in the trading card space.

Earlier this month, eBay began offering grading services through Professional Sports Authenticator for cards over $2,000.
